Position Summary:

Kemper is seeking a Temporary Recruiter to join our team.  The role of the Temporary Recruiter is an integral part of Kemper's recruiting team and will serve as a critical enabler of our on-going ability to successfully support our business.  Our recruiting team represents our firm’s culture; we are hands-on and entrepreneurial.   We pride ourselves in our ability to identify strong talent and the satisfaction of working alongside some of the brightest experts in our industry.  As such, this individual will be a member of a highly capable, highly engaged recruiting team. 

The team works directly with business managers, leaders, and the broader Human Resources group to support the hiring managers with their talent acquisition needs. Ultimately, you will be responsible for building a strong talent pipeline for our company’s current and future staffing needs.

Position Responsibilities:

  • Partner with Business Leaders and Hiring Managers to understand the short and long-term hiring needs and help develop strategies with TA Leadership.
  • Conduct searches using traditional and creative sourcing methods, including candidate outreach, online searches, job postings, internal database searches, industry organizations and associations, and referrals.
  • Advise hiring partners on key decisions throughout the hiring process, including resume review, interview process and overall process improvement.
  • Conduct initial phone screens to assess talent and experience.
  • Communicate benefits of working for Kemper and details about open positions.
  • Preparation of offer letters and background checks.
  • Proactively engage in discussions to identify opportunities for improvement across all areas of talent acquisition.
